# Inline CLI
## Global flags
- `--json`: Output JSON instead of human tables/details (available on all commands). This greatly increases the verbosity and information you can get. Most of the data is either not included or truncated/redacted in the default human readable mode. Use JSON mode when you need exact details of a chat, message, etc. You can start with default mode and switch to json mode for more details and form your response.
- `--pretty`: Pretty-print JSON output (default).
- `--compact`: Compact JSON output (no whitespace).
## Subcommands
### auth
- `inline auth login [--email you@x.com | --phone +15551234567]`
- Run an interactive login flow.
- If code is wrong, prompt to try again or edit email/phone (no hard exit).
- `inline auth me`
- Fetch and print the current user (verifies your token is still valid).
- `inline auth logout`
- Clear the stored token and current user.
### chats
- `inline chats list`
- List chats with human-readable names, unread count, and last message preview (sender + text in one column).
- `inline chats get [--chat-id 123 | --user-id 42]`
- Fetch a chat (thread or DM) by id.
- `inline chats participants --chat-id 123`
- List participants for a chat, including join date.
- `inline chats add-participant --chat-id 123 --user-id 42`
- Add a user to a chat.
- `inline chats remove-participant --chat-id 123 --user-id 42`
- Remove a user from a chat.
- `inline chats create --title "Project" [--space-id 31] [--description "Spec"] [--emoji ":rocket:"] [--public] [--participant 42]`
- Create a new chat or thread. If `--public` is set, participants must be empty.
- `inline chats create-dm --user-id 42`
- Create a private chat (DM).
- `inline chats mark-unread [--chat-id 123 | --user-id 42]`
- Mark a chat or DM as unread.
- `inline chats mark-read [--chat-id 123 | --user-id 42] [--max-id 456]`
- Mark a chat or DM as read. If `--max-id` is omitted, marks through the latest message.
- `inline chats delete --chat-id 123`
- Delete a chat (space thread). Prompts for confirmation unless `--yes` is provided.
### users
- `inline users list`
- List users that appear in your chats (derived from getChats).
- `inline users list --filter "name"`
- Filter users by name, username, email, or phone.
- `inline users get --id 42`
- Fetch one user by id (from the same getChats payload).
### spaces
- `inline spaces list`
- List spaces referenced by your chats (derived from getChats).
- `inline spaces members --space-id 31`
- List members in a space.
- `inline spaces invite --space-id 31 [--user-id 42 | --email you@x.com | --phone +15551234567] [--admin] [--public-chats]`
- Invite a user to a space (role is optional; defaults to server behavior).
- `inline spaces delete-member --space-id 31 --user-id 42`
- Remove a member from a space (prompts for confirmation; use `--yes` to skip).
- `inline spaces update-member-access --space-id 31 --user-id 42 [--admin | --member] [--public-chats]`
- Update a member's access/role. Provide `--admin` or `--member` (and optional `--public-chats`).
### notifications
- `inline notifications get`
- Show current notification settings.
- `inline notifications set [--mode all|none|mentions|important] [--silent | --sound]`
- Update notification settings.
### update
- `inline update`
- Download and install the latest release for this machine.
### doctor
- `inline doctor`
- Print diagnostic info (system, config, paths, auth state).
### messages
- `inline messages list [--chat-id 123 | --user-id 42] [--limit 50] [--offset-id 456] [--translate en]`
- List chat history for a chat or DM.
- `--translate <lang>` fetches translations and includes them in output.
- `inline messages export [--chat-id 123 | --user-id 42] [--limit 50] [--offset-id 456] --output PATH`
- Export chat history to a JSON file.
- `inline messages search [--chat-id 123 | --user-id 42] --query "onboarding" [--query "alpha beta"] [--limit 50]`
- Search messages in a chat or DM.
- `--query` is repeatable; each query can contain space-separated terms (ANDed within a query, ORed across queries). Extra whitespace is collapsed.
- `inline messages get --chat-id 123 --message-id 456 [--translate en]`
- Fetch one full message by id (includes media + attachments).
- `inline messages send [--chat-id 123 | --user-id 42] [--text "hi"] [--stdin] [--reply-to 456] [--mention USER_ID:OFFSET:LENGTH ...] [--attach PATH ...] [--force-file]`
- Send a message (markdown parsing enabled). Mentions are provided via `--mention` with UTF-16 offsets.
- `--stdin` reads message text from stdin.
- `--attach` is repeatable. Each attachment is sent as its own message; `--text` is reused as the caption.
- Folders are zipped before upload. Attachments over 200MB are rejected.
- `--force-file` uploads photos/videos as files (documents).
- `--mention` is repeatable and must match the message text (`user_id:offset:length` with UTF-16 units).
- `inline messages edit [--chat-id 123 | --user-id 42] --message-id 456 [--text "updated" | --stdin]`
- Edit a message by id.
- `inline messages delete [--chat-id 123 | --user-id 42] --message-id 456 [--message-id 789]`
- Delete one or more messages (prompts for confirmation; use `--yes` to skip).
- `inline messages add-reaction [--chat-id 123 | --user-id 42] --message-id 456 --emoji "👍"`
- Add an emoji reaction to a message (emoji characters only, no `:shortcode:`).
- `inline messages delete-reaction [--chat-id 123 | --user-id 42] --message-id 456 --emoji "👍"`
- Remove an emoji reaction from a message (emoji characters only, no `:shortcode:`).
- `inline messages download [--chat-id 123 | --user-id 42] --message-id 456 [--output PATH | --dir PATH]`
- Download the attachment from a message.
## Examples
- Login and greet user:
- `inline auth login` (prompts for email/phone + code, then prints welcome name)
- Verify who you are:
- `inline auth me`
- Check diagnostics:
- `inline doctor`
- Search messages in a chat:
- `inline messages search --chat-id 123 --query "design review"`
- JSON: `inline messages search --chat-id 123 --query "design review" --json`
- Translate and list messages:
- `inline messages list --chat-id 123 --translate en`
- Export messages to a file:
- `inline messages export --chat-id 123 --output ./messages.json`
- Send message with multiple attachments:
- `inline messages send --chat-id 123 --text "FYI" --attach ./photo.jpg --attach ./spec.pdf`
- Reply to a message:
- `inline messages send --chat-id 123 --reply-to 456 --text "on it"`
- Send a message with a mention entity:
- `inline messages send --chat-id 123 --text "@Sam hello" --mention 42:0:4`
- Download an attachment:
- `inline messages download --chat-id 123 --message-id 456 --dir ./downloads`
- Edit and delete a message:
- `inline messages edit --chat-id 123 --message-id 456 --text "updated"`
- `inline messages delete --chat-id 123 --message-id 456`
- Invite and manage members:
- `inline spaces invite --space-id 31 --email you@example.com`
- `inline spaces update-member-access --space-id 31 --user-id 42 --admin`
- JQ pipelines for lists:
- `inline users list --json | jq -r '.users[] | "\(.id)\t\(.first_name) \(.last_name)\t@\(.username // "")\t\(.email // "")"'`
- `inline users list --json | jq -r '.users[] | select((.first_name + " " + (.last_name // "") + " " + (.username // "") + " " + (.email // "")) | ascii_downcase | contains("mo")) | "\(.id)\t\(.first_name) \(.last_name)"'`
- `inline chats list --json | jq -r '.chats[] | "\(.id)\t\(.title // "")\tspace:\(if .space_id == null then "dm" else (.space_id | tostring) end)"'`
- `inline chats list --json | jq -r '.dialogs[] | select(.unread_count > 0) | "\(.chat_id)\tunread:\(.unread_count)"'`
- `inline messages list --chat-id 123 --json | jq -r '.messages[] | "\(.id)\t\(.from_id)\t\((.message // "") | gsub("\n"; " ") | .[0:80])"'`
## Agent Tips
### Finding users quickly
```bash
inline users list | grep -i "partial_name"
```
Faster than parsing JSON when you just need user ID.
### Filtering messages with jq
```bash
# Get last N outgoing messages (your messages)
inline messages list --user-id ID --json | jq '[.messages[] | select(.out == true)] | .[0:3]'
# Get last N incoming messages (their messages)
inline messages list --user-id ID --json | jq '[.messages[] | select(.out == false)] | .[0:3]'
```
### Multi-term search for feedback/bugs
```bash
inline messages search --user-id ID --query "bug" --query "issue" --query "loom" --query "broken" --limit 30 --json
```
Each --query is ORed together - useful for finding feedback items.
### Common patterns
- Use --user-id for DMs instead of looking up chat IDs
- Use --json + jq for programmatic filtering
- Use default (non-JSON) mode for quick human-readable output
### More quick tips
```bash
# Page back with offset-id
inline messages list --chat-id ID --limit 50 --offset-id 1234
# Get the latest message id
inline messages list --chat-id ID --limit 1 --json | jq '.messages[0].id'
# Export a batch for offline review
inline messages export --chat-id ID --limit 500 --output ./chat.json
# Compact JSON for pipelines
inline messages list --chat-id ID --json --compact | jq '.messages | length'
```
